Transaction 8f49280ecf23dfb3926b062281ba86429cffb5d5efb99b69f11bee926f15bc9b

1 Input
2 Outputs
  • 8f49280ecf23dfb3926b062281ba86429cffb5d5efb99b69f11bee926f15bc9b:0
  • value  1429534
    address  3NfN16QJ3ovuhAi6zkJceED73MVQQyrKUS
  • 8f49280ecf23dfb3926b062281ba86429cffb5d5efb99b69f11bee926f15bc9b:1
  • value  19775922866
    address  33hk7DGNEvDU8dxMkzLwUfQNTRpEPZwKdm